Other Information
The Bosch EDC16C3 is an engine control unit based on the Freescale MPC556 architecture, specifically adapted for Mazda's early common-rail diesel engines. This generation marked the transition to more advanced torque-based engine management compared to the preceding EDC15 systems. The unit utilizes an external EEPROM EEPROM for storing immobilizer data and configuration parameters.
